I've got my R1T towed to the service center and both the 12 V had to be replaced. Total cost out of pocket ~$1000. I did trying to the service center and see what they could do about this issue but they said they cant do anything about it as it was within the expected vampire drain guideline.
Do they have "expected vampire drain guideline" listed in the manual somewhere?

I'm still going to argue that the idea of 1-2% drain as an acceptable industry standard is a cop out as batteries get larger. That's just lazy and wasteful.

I'd like to see them implement sleep like the legacy automakers as others have already pointed out (BMW, Jeep, Nissan, etc.)
Ideally the vehicle can automatically go into a deep sleep state, or a customer can put it in at the truck or in the app, AND replacing of the 12V batteries can easily be handled by the customer.
